This is from Green Guys Racing.

Multi-time world and national champion MacClugage, of Fullerton, Calif., will hit the water on his high-performance JET SKI® 1200 STX-R® watercraft to defend his Pro Runabout 1200 world title. MacClugage, known as the “Mac Attack” for his aggressive riding style, recently completed a successful run in the 2003 IJSBA Motosurf Nationals, garnering a Pro Ski national title. The world-renowned racer now boasts 12 national championships and seven world championships, and is ranked second on the IJSBA
all-time win list.

“I’ve been training hard for this year’s World Finals,” said MacClugage. “My goal is to win world titles in both the Pro Runabout 1200 and Pro Ski classes. I’m looking forward to racing against some of the most talented athletes in the world, including my teammate Dustin Motzouris.”
